Buck, M.D., its Executive Vice President of Research and Development and Chief Medical Officer, effective August 3, 2026, as part of an approximately 72% workforce reduction. The departure was classified as a termination without cause. No successor was appointed and the CMO role was eliminated.<\/p>\n<p>The change is a material leadership-continuity signal because medical and R&amp;D oversight is being reduced while Lisata manages clinical programs, a failed merger, litigation, and a strategic review. It does not by itself establish trial discontinuation, regulatory failure, or a management-motive theory. Buck&#8217;s next destination, continuing advisory role, and any redistribution of her responsibilities were not disclosed.<\/p>\n<h4>What Happened<\/h4>\n<p>Lisata&#8217;s board approved the workforce reduction on August 3, 2026, and the company disclosed the CMO termination on August 4. This coincided with the company&#8217;s termination of its planned merger with Kuva Labs and related litigation, disclosed the same day.<\/p>\n<p>Buck&#8217;s departure constituted a termination without cause under her employment agreement. Subject to a release of claims, she is entitled to 12 months of base salary and target-bonus compensation, plus company-paid COBRA premiums for her and covered dependents for up to 12 months.<\/p>\n<p>Predecessor: none identified for the eliminated role. Successor: none appointed. Disclosed reason: the company-wide cost reduction and workforce restructuring intended to preserve cash during a strategic review. Redistribution of clinical, medical, pharmacovigilance, and regulatory responsibilities: undisclosed.<\/p>\n<h4>Continuity and Execution<\/h4>\n<p>A CMO typically provides medical governance, protocol oversight, safety review, regulatory interaction, benefit-risk assessment, and clinical-development prioritization. Eliminating the role during active clinical programs can increase key-person and vendor-dependence risk. The announcement permits temporary consulting arrangements with some separated employees but does not state that Buck will consult or identify a new medical decision-maker.<\/p>\n<h4>Milestone Timing<\/h4>\n<p>The departure coincides with merger termination, litigation against Kuva, severe headcount reduction, and evaluation of asset sale or dissolution. That timing directly supports an operational-retention interpretation, not a conclusion about clinical data quality or the strategic value of certepetide. No new efficacy or safety dataset accompanied the leadership change.<\/p>\n<h4>Background and Transferability<\/h4>\n<p>Buck joined Lisata in 2021 and previously held medical and development roles at ICON, Optum, IQVIA, AstraZeneca, and the FDA. Her experience spans clinical development, safety, regulatory review, and multiple therapeutic areas. This background indicates the scope of expertise leaving the organization; it does not establish that remaining teams cannot maintain oversight.<\/p>\n<h4>Reading the Signal<\/h4>\n<p>One plausible reading is that Lisata is compressing leadership to the minimum structure needed for a transaction or asset-maintenance period. Supporting evidence includes the eliminated role, 72% reduction, strategic review, and possibility of temporary consultants. Contradicting evidence is the absence of a named medical lead or explicit trial-continuity plan.<\/p>\n<p>A second plausible reading is that loss of dedicated CMO capacity could impair clinical governance or reduce the probability of advancing certepetide independently. Supporting evidence includes the breadth of Buck&#8217;s responsibilities and the magnitude of the reduction. Against that interpretation, sponsor duties can be reassigned to other executives, contractors, investigators, or partners, and no trial stop was announced.<\/p>\n<p>The interpretation would be upgraded by prompt disclosure of a qualified medical lead, documented delegation of safety and regulatory duties, uninterrupted trial conduct, and stable partner relationships. It would be downgraded by missed safety reporting, protocol delays, investigator or partner departures, or further loss of clinical staff. The decisive next evidence is who assumes medical accountability and whether trials and safety oversight continue without disruption.<\/p>\n<h4>Company and Product Background<\/h4>\n<p>Lisata Therapeutics develops certepetide, a cyclic peptide intended to improve penetration of co-administered anticancer agents into solid tumors through integrin binding, proteolytic activation, and neuropilin-1-mediated CendR transport. Programs span pancreatic cancer, cholangiocarcinoma, glioblastoma, and other solid tumors.<\/p>\n<p>Buck joined the company in September 2021. Her prior experience included chief-medical and clinical-development leadership at ICON and Optum, strategic drug development at IQVIA, safety and study roles at AstraZeneca, and medical review work in the FDA Office of New Drugs.<\/p>\n<h4>Signal Assessment<\/h4>\n<p>Signal Importance: 4\/5.
